I'm looking for advice on upgrading a robotic library on an NBU Master Server.
Here's the chore:
I currently have an ATL7100 attached to a Sun E450 running NBU 3.2GA. I am
looking to upgrade the ATL7100 to a Sun L700 or a Scalar 1000 (haven't decided
which yet). This will be a total replacement of the ATL and it will no longer
reside on the NBU Master.
Are there any special considerations I need to keep in mind when taking on
something like this? I'm especially concerned about transferring the media from
one library to the other and NBU still knows which images are on the media. I
will, undoubtedly, have to create a new Storage Unit but will I have to do
anything special to the tapes?
